On 09/11/2014 01:08 AM, Mike Looijmans wrote:
> Wouldn't it be a LOT more constructive to fix the bashism. I fail to see the
> virtue in adding 2MB of "bash" to an embedded system just for a text echo
> statement that no-one will actually read unless they hook up a serial console to
> their TV set or so.

The problem is that there are more bashism, here is the full list:

possible bashism in autofs/etc/init.d/autofs line 39 ('function' is useless):
function start() {
possible bashism in autofs/etc/init.d/autofs line 52 ([^] should be [!]):
         elif ([ -f /proc/modules ] && lsmod) | grep -q autofs[^4]
possible bashism in autofs/etc/init.d/autofs line 88 ('function' is useless):
function stop() {
possible bashism in autofs/etc/init.d/autofs line 89 ($"foo" should be 
eval_gettext "foo"):
         echo -n $"Stopping $prog: "
possible bashism in autofs/etc/init.d/autofs line 92 (should be >word 2>&1):
                 killall -TERM $prog >& /dev/null
possible bashism in autofs/etc/init.d/autofs line 105 ('function' is useless):
function restart() {
possible bashism in autofs/etc/init.d/autofs line 113 ('function' is useless):
function reload() {
possible bashism in autofs/etc/init.d/autofs line 116 ($"foo" should be 
eval_gettext "foo"):
                 echo $"$prog not running"
possible bashism in autofs/etc/init.d/autofs line 120 ($"foo" should be 
eval_gettext "foo"):
                 echo $"Reloading maps"
possible bashism in autofs/etc/init.d/autofs line 150 ($"foo" should be 
eval_gettext "foo"):
                 echo $"Usage: $0 
{start|forcestart|stop|restart|forcerestart|reload}"
